JD Stahlman Obituary

JD Stahlman was born December 10, 1931, in Hinton, Oklahoma, and passed away July 17, 2025, in Clinton, Oklahoma, at the age of 93.


He is survived by his daughters, Debbie Kreger of Winston-Salem, NC, and LuAnn O'Hair of Laverne, OK, daughter-in-law Betsy Stahlman of Macomb, OK, son-in-law Mike Zincke of Chelsea, Ok, sister Barbara Brown of Anadarko, OK, and sister-in-law Lu Stahlman of Moore, OK. He is also survived by grandchildren David Kreger (Amanda), John Kreger (Bri), Renee Imler (Minor), JoAnna Stahlman, Jacque Burns (Frank), Kristin Stahlman, Amber Zincke (Billy), Kacie Dooley (Travis), and Noah O'Hair (Sarah), his "bonus" children and grandchildren Brenda Hogan, Steele Waldrop, Mel Seebeck, and Biljana Stankovic in addition to his great-grandchildren Kaitlynn, Riley, Payten, Alan "AJ", Elizabeth, Sadie, Aliza, Korra, Elly, Tristan, Dryce, Ellye, and Lan as well as numerous nieces and nephews.


He was preceded in death by his parents Archie and Edith (Ringo) Stahlman, wife Margie Stahlman, son Garry Stahlman, daughter Melonie Zincke, son-in-law Nelse O'Hair, siblings James Stahlman, Mary Alice Seals, LeRoy Stahlman, and Velta Mitchell.


JD married Margie (Moser) on Oct. 1, 1955. Over the years, he held numerous jobs, including mailman, mechanic, Senior Master Sergeant, and Civil Engineering Technician. He also was a Mason and volunteered with the Prevention of Blindness. Rumor has it he was in the Army briefly.


Family was his priority. He and his wife attended as many of their children and grandchildren's activities as they could. He and Margie traveled extensively in their lives, always up for an adventure.
